Program Associate Jobs in Tennessee

Program associate jobs in Tennessee are concentrated in nonprofit program management, healthcare administration, and government-funded social services, with demand at entry through mid-career levels across the state. Nashville, Memphis, and Knoxville are the primary hiring markets, home to established employers like Vanderbilt University Medical Center, BlueCross BlueShield of Tennessee, and the Tennessee Department of Human Services. The most in-demand specialties in the state right now are grant-funded program coordination, case management support, and community health program administration. What Tennessee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in program associate jobs across Tennessee.

  • Bachelor's degree in social work, public health, business, or a related field required
  • One to three years of experience coordinating programs or supporting nonprofit operations preferred
  • Proficiency with case management or program tracking software such as Salesforce or similar platforms
  • Strong written communication skills for reporting to grant funders and Tennessee state agencies
  • Familiarity with federal or Tennessee state grant compliance requirements and documentation standards
  • Ability to collaborate across departments and with Tennessee community partners or service providers

Program Associate Jobs in Tennessee: Frequently Asked Questions

How do you become a program associate in Tennessee?

Most program associate roles in Tennessee require a bachelor's degree in a field relevant to the program's focus, such as social work, public health, education, or business administration. Tennessee does not require a state-issued license for the program associate title itself, but roles within licensed fields like social services may require workers to hold or be supervised by someone with a Tennessee Department of Commerce and Insurance-recognized credential. Employers typically look for demonstrated program coordination experience alongside the degree.

How can I get hired as a program associate in Tennessee with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is applying to program assistant or program coordinator assistant roles at Tennessee nonprofits, state agencies, or large health systems, which regularly bring in candidates without direct program associate experience. Organizations like the Tennessee Commission on Children and Youth, United Way chapters in Nashville and Memphis, and Federally Qualified Health Centers across the state run new-hire cohorts and AmeriCorps placements that serve as structured entry points. A completed bachelor's degree, volunteer coordination experience, or a certificate in nonprofit management gives candidates a concrete edge with Tennessee hiring managers.
